The accommodation comprises an inviting entrance hallway, a spacious lounge/diner and a bright conservatory overlooking the rear garden. The bright & airy modern fitted kitchen provides ample storage and workspace, complemented by a useful utility room.
There are three well-proportioned bedrooms, a contemporary shower room, and an additional study, perfect for home working or hobbies. The study could also be a fourth bedroom, nursery, playroom, wardrobe space or dressing room.
Outside, the property benefits from low-maintenance gardens to the front & rear and is situated within easy reach of all local amenities.
This well-presented home is ideally suited to families, retirees, downsizers or anyone seeking a peaceful setting with excellent access to nearby coastal and town facilities.
Wainfleet All Saints is a charming market town offering a range of local shops, pubs, post office and essential services. The property is conveniently positioned within walking distance of the town centre, bus stops, and the Wainfleet train station, providing easy links to Skegness, Boston & Nottimgham.
For seaside lovers, Skegness is just a short drive away, offering sandy beaches, entertainment venues, and a wider variety of shops and restaurants. The area also boasts attractive countryside walks.
